K911143 is an FDA 510(k) clearance for the PB100 DIAGNOSTIC SPIROMETER. Classified as Calculator, Pulmonary Function Interpretor (diagnostic) (product code BZM), Class II - Special Controls.

Submitted by Puritan Bennett Corp. (Overland Park, US). The FDA issued a Cleared decision on November 29, 1991 after a review of 260 days - an extended review cycle.

This device falls under the Anesthesiology FDA review panel, regulated under 21 CFR 868.1900 - the FDA anesthesiology and respiratory device framework. The Traditional 510(k) pathway establishes clearance through substantial equivalence to a legally marketed predicate device, without requiring clinical trial data.
